Budget modeling can be defined as the development of a financial plan or budget for businesses to reach their financial objectives most effectively. This process can be used further in forecasting the financial performances of the business—budget forecasting based on development of scenarios and forecasts that can estimate the possible value of expenses, costs, and other financial results. Preparing budgets and setting aside resources to properly and effectively run business operations are an integral part of every organization.

What are the Challenges of Budget Modeling?

Making a budget model has many challenges. The professionals should be able to identify the challenges and develop effective strategies on how to achieve its accuracy and efficiency in doing so. This will significantly build a model that can be trusted and efficiently used by professionals to maintain the financial stability of the business.

Some of these challenges or limitations of a budget model are as follows:

 

  1. Availability of Data: The major concern that comes to the minds of professionals while making a budget model is whether the data required by them is readily available or not. The financial data of the company, which is required in making a budget model, shall be readily available and accessible.

 

  1. Accuracy of Data: The data has to be readily available and accurate so that it can be trusted to make models for budgets. The information should, therefore, be accurate, in order that the valuable insights that get interpreted from the data may be used in making effective strategies and decisions.

 

  1. Data Reliability: The information should be such that accurate financial reports are prepared, and also, the potential investors are able to make investment decisions and deploy funds into the business, which shall help in improving the operations of the business.

 

  1. Wrong Assumptions: Wrong assumptions are also a threat to a budget model. The professionals might lack the capability of making proper forecasts or assumptions and it will affect the smooth running of the company’s business operations.

 

  1. Inflexibility: These models are rigid and hence not dynamic in nature. This makes it difficult to deal with as professionals have to use general solutions and strategies for carrying out the process of their business operations. The adaptation of these models in activities may not help businesses by responding to the changing market conditions.

 

  1. Complexities: The models are of a complicated nature, and they might present some complexities that make it very hard for professionals to interpret valuable insight from them. These models might not be user-friendly, and small businesses might not be in a position to reap the benefits offered by these models.

 

  1. Regular Updates: This is another challenge, that these models require regular updates. These updates have to be performed to make the working of these models better. All this requires much time, costs, and resources.

 

  1. High Costs: The costs associated with these models are typically high and therefore unfeasible for small businesses to afford. This makes it a challenge for some types of businesses not to be able to take advantage of such models to improve their efficiency.
